Civil War Roundtable Celebrates Veterans and 145th Anniversary of the Seige of Knoxville
Thu, 10/30/2008 - 16:00The Knoxville Civil War Roundtable will present its annual Living History Weekend at Fort Dickerson Park November 7-9, 2008 to celebrate veterans, past and present and commemorate the 145th Anniversary of the Siege of Knoxville.

PROTECT National Headquarters to Locate to Knoxville
Thu, 10/30/2008 - 16:00Mayor Bill Haslam, Actor David Keith, Knoxville Police Chief Sterling Owen IV, Knox County Sheriff JJ Jones, FBI Special Agent in Charge Richard Lambert, and PROTECT Executive Director Grier Weeks announced Wednesday at Ashley Nicole Playground that PROTECT, a national pro-child and anti-crime organization, is locating its national headquarters to Knoxville.

City Kicks Off Solar Cities Project
Thu, 10/30/2008 - 16:00Mayor Bill Haslam and the U.S. Department of Energy’s Tom Kimbis officially launched Knoxville’s Solar Cities Program today by helping unveil a dozen brightly-colored street signs announcing that Knoxville is a Solar America City.

Chancellor Releases Hotel Ruling
Wed, 10/22/2008 - 16:00Chancellor Daryl R. Fansler has ruled that the Development Agreement between the City of Knoxville and Metropolitan Plaza for the construction of a mixed-use development containing a boutique hotel at the former Tennessee Supreme Court site does not violate the city ordinance dealing with a convention center hotel.
